Warning Signs You Need Tile Floor Water Damage Restoration

Ignoring the warning signs of water damage can lead to bigger problems down the road, including costly repairs and even health hazards.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Don’t ignore the smell musty odors can show a hidden water leak or dampness that’s causing damage to your tile floor and underlayment.

Cracks in the Grout or Tile

Watch for cracks in the grout or tile, these can be a sign of underlying water damage that needs to be addressed before it gets worse.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Look for water stains or discoloration on the ceiling or walls above your tile floor, these can show a leak or water damage that needs to be repaired.

Warped or Buckled Tile

Don’t ignore warped or buckled tile this can be a sign of water damage that’s causing the tile to lift or become uneven.

Mold or Mildew Growth

Watch for mold or mildew growth on the walls, ceiling, or floor, this can show a hidden water leak or dampness that’s causing health hazards.

Tile Floor Water Damage Restoration Cost in Langston, OK

The cost of tile floor water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Langston, OK. Here are some estimated price ranges for common sub-services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Tile and underlayment repair or replacement $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area and type of tile or underlayment
Dehumidification and drying equipment rental $100 – $500 Duration of drying process and equipment rental fees
Quality control and inspection $100 – $500 Complexity of the job and number of inspections required
Insurance claims and documentation $0 – $500 Complexity of the claim and documentation required
